Laser Systems Engineer Boston, MA, USA Summary Laser Systems is QuEra's laser infrastructure program, owning the full lifecycle of QPU laser systems - architect, design, build, integrate, and sustain - across all machine generations and global sites spanning the US, Japan, and the UK. The team also owns fleet-level infrastructure for management of laser systems at scale. We are seeking a Laser Systems Engineer to join this team in Boston. Depending on focus area, the role may sit in platform development and R&D, system integration and deployment, or operational reliability - or span all three. In all cases, you will work directly with the laser systems that power our neutral atom QPUs across multiple active laser families, collaborate across internal teams and with external co-development partners, and contribute to a program that is central to QuEra's technical roadmap.
